question text To ask the Chancellor of the Exchequer, what Barnett consequentials funding has been allocated relative to the £200 million in funding for the Midlands Voluntary Right to Buy Pilot announced by the Ministry of Housing, Communities and Local Government on 16 August 2018. more like this

answer text <p>The 2017 Autumn Budget confirmed that government would proceed with a £200 million pilot of the Right to Buy for housing association tenants. An additional £70 million was allocated to the Ministry of Housing, Communities and Local Government and the devolved administrations received Barnett consequentials totalling £13 million.</p><p> </p><p>All Barnett consequentials are set out in the Block Grant Transparency Publication</p><p>https://www.gov.uk/government/publications/block-grant-transparency-december-2017-publication</p> more like this
